Server-ready 96 GB DDR5 module
This single DIMM delivers 96 GB of DDR5 memory at 5600 MHz with CL46 latency. It operates at 1.10 V and includes ECC and registered buffering for data integrity in server workloads. The 288-pin form factor fits standard DDR5 server slots.
SMC certification and low-profile design
The module carries SMC certification for validated compatibility with qualified server platforms. Its low-profile registered construction helps fit constrained chassis while the 1.10 V operation reduces power draw. Dual-rank organisation supports density without adding modules.
Suits capacity-focused server builds
This DIMM suits administrators expanding memory in compatible DDR5 servers that accept registered ECC modules. Builders needing unbuffered memory, non-ECC operation, or speeds beyond 5600 MHz should evaluate other options. Systems limited to lower-density slots or different pin counts will not accept this module.

商品問答
Will the single 96 GB DDR5 module need paired population or firmware updates for ECC to function?
The module is a dual-rank 288-pin DIMM with on-die ECC and registered signalling; population rules depend on the server platform, so consult the system manual for slot-order requirements.
At CL46 and 5600 MHz, which bottleneck appears first during sustained write-heavy workloads — latency or thermal throttling?
CL46 at 5600 MHz sets the latency floor; DDR5's on-module PMIC manages voltage at 1.10 V, and the low-profile 500 mil height aids airflow, so thermal limits are platform-dependent rather than module-defined.
How much extra heat and power does a 96 GB registered DIMM add to a server chassis under all-day load?
Each module runs at 1.10 V with registered buffering and on-die ECC; total power scales with active rank count and data rate, while the 500 mil form factor fits standard DIMM airflow channels.
